Output 3312bf55d95395d1e89f610f70b95db126a760a731c7c47621c1867c94ab3643:5

value
174080593
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4264c0f158c42eca3d7b850ee8189e44a6c627d7 OP_EQUALVERIFY OP_CHECKSIG
address
1744J9fbqWSSG3Sdap5peoEFS1vrqtY9vw
transaction
3312bf55d95395d1e89f610f70b95db126a760a731c7c47621c1867c94ab3643
spent
true